Witness-Obituary |
20 Aug 1953 |
Fulton County, Indiana [8] |
- Selah Maby, well-known resident of the Athens community, died at 9:30 a.m. today at home a half mile east of Athens. He had been seriously ill for the past several weeks.
Funeral arrangements and a complete obituary will be carried in Friday's edition of The News-Sentinel. The body rests at the Moyer-Haupert Funeral Home, Akron.
Final rites for Selah Maby will be held at 2 p.m. Saturday at the Akron Methodist church with Rev. C. F. Fawns officiating. Burial will be in the Akron cemetery. Friends may call at the Moyer-Haupert Funeral Home, Akron, until 1 p.m. Saturday at which time it will be taken to the church to lie in state.
Mr. Maby died at 9:30 a.m. Thursday at his home near Athens. He had been a resident of Fulton county for 66 years, coming here from Elmira, N.Y.
He was born in Elmira on Feb. 5, 1877, to Dubois and Emma Krause maby. He was married to Lessie Moore on May 9, 1903, at Akron. The Mabys celebrated their Golden
wedding anniversary last May. Mr. Maby was a member of the Akron Methodist chrch, the Modern Woodmen and was an active worker in the Fulton County Farm Bureau.
Surviving are his wife; two sons, Ralph, New Bremen, Ohio, and George, Rochester; two daughters, Mrs. Lloyd Carpenter, Star City, and Mrs. Clyde Dougherty, Odon; seven grandchildren and a half-brother, Una Tucker, Rochester. Two sisters preceded in death

Witness-Obituary |
25 Oct 1956 |
Fulton County, Indiana [9] |
- Mrs. Lessie Maby, 74, died early this morning at her home one-half mile east of Athens.
She was born to Eldrige and Marinda Rowe Moore and in 1903 married Selah Maby who died in 1953. She was a member of the Akron Methodist church, the Omega club and the Sunshine Circle of Athens.
Survivors include two daughters, Mrs. Mary Carpenter, Star City, and Mrs. Thelma Daugherty, Odon, Ind.; two sons, George, of Rochester, and Ralph, of New Breman, O.
The body was taken to the Moyer-Haupert funeral home at Akron. Arrangement are incomplete.
Funeral services for Mrs. Lessie Maby, 74, Athens, who died on Thursday, will be conducted Saturday afternoon at 2 o'clock at the Akron Methodist church with the Rev. Claude Fawns officiating. Burial will be in the Akron cemetery. Friends may call at the Moyer-Haupert funeral home until 11 o'clock
